Or another way to show it is this: Buck converter: Inductor/switch current equals output current Boost converter: Inductor/switch current equals input current WebOct 14, 2024 · Compared to a flyback converter, a forward converter has higher cost, faster transient responsetime, higher power efficiency, and lower ripple on the output. The lower output ripple and galvanic isolation between the input and output stages ensures there is less conducted EMI between stages and in the output.

WebFeb 10, 2024 · Flyback; The Buck-Boost converter is a type of switched-mode power supply that uses both boost converter and buck converter functionality in one circuit. A combination of both step-up and step-down circuits can provide a stable output voltage over a wide range of input supply voltage.
